HELIX Process

The HELIX Project Process is the first productized software solution of its kind for facilitating process improvement workshops. Developed by process improvement guru, Michael Wood, over a twenty year period, The HELIX Factor is the first true approach that combines all the elements needed to successfully plan, conduct, and improve business processes. The HELIX Project consists of 6 phases and 32 steps [Click to see process workflow].

The Helix Project Process is a HTML-based process improvement solution that provides:

  • Process narration
  • Visual workflows [Click to see process workflow]
  • Project step guidance
  • Resource suggestions
  • Library of process improvement project templates
  • Supporting domain knowledge and content aligned to the original and widely accepted process improvement books, "The Helix Factor: The Key to Streamlining Your Business Processes" and "The Helix Factor II: Implementer's Edition"
